Getting a running machine can be a considerable financial investment. To ensure the right choice, consider the following elements:

Budget: Determine how much you are ready to invest. Keep in mind that additional functions generally feature a higher cost.

Area: Evaluate the available space in the house. If area is restricted, consider foldable models.

Usage: Assess your fitness objectives. Will the machine be utilized for walking, jogging, or high-intensity interval training?

Motor Power: For severe runners, a machine with at least 2.5 HP (Horse Power) is recommended for toughness throughout intense exercises.

Incline Options: An incline function can enhance workouts, as it replicates outdoor running conditions and targets different muscle groups.

Cushioning: Look for machines that provide sufficient cushioning to lessen joint stress.

Guarantee and Support: Ensure the treadmill features a solid service warranty and dependable consumer support for repair and maintenance.

User Reviews: Reading reviews from other users can provide insights into efficiency and durability.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Are running machines reliable for weight-loss?
Yes, running machines can be really reliable for weight reduction because they permit users to burn calories through cardiovascular workout, especially when combined with a well balanced diet plan.
2. How often should I utilize a running machine?
For ideal outcomes, it's recommended to use a running machine 3-5 times a week, differing intensity and period as needed for your fitness level.
3. Do I require a gym membership if I have a running machine in your home?
Having a running machine at home can be enough for your cardio requires, however think about including classes or utilizing fitness apps for a well-rounded regimen.
4. Can running machines be utilized for rehab?
Yes, running machines with adjustable speeds and slopes can be mild on the joints, making them ideal for rehabilitation under expert guidance.
5. What is the typical life expectancy of a running machine?
With proper maintenance, a premium running machine can last anywhere from 7 to 12 years, although business models may have a longer life expectancy.
